This Epic Project Manager position is essential for overseeing the development of new facility solutions, focusing on the deployment and optimization of Epic applications. Your key responsibilities will include developing and maintaining comprehensive project plans, timelines, milestones, and risk and issue logs. By leading cross-functional teams made up of clinical, operational, technical, and Epic application stakeholders, you will ensure seamless collaboration and alignment throughout the project lifecycle. The Epic Project Manager is responsible for managing project scope, dependencies, and deliverables, driving the team toward successful project implementation while upholding quality and compliance standards in healthcare IT.
In this capacity, you will also facilitate project meetings, document action items, and foster accountability across diverse project teams. A critical aspect of the Epic Project Manager role is partnering closely with Epic analysts and clinical stakeholders to support all phases of application build activities. This collaboration is vital to ensure that the solution is tailored to meet the specific needs of healthcare practitioners and facility requirements, ultimately enhancing clinical workflows and patient outcomes.
The ideal candidate for the Epic Project Manager position will bring over five years of experience managing complex healthcare IT projects, particularly those involving Epic application builds. Demonstrated hands-on experience with Epic Flowsheets and Clinical Documentation is essential, as is a deep understanding of project management methodologies and best practices. Strong organizational skills, the ability to facilitate high-stakes meetings, and a proven track record of stakeholder management are crucial for success in this role.
